diff --git a/src/js/game/systems/belt_reader.js b/src/js/game/systems/belt_reader.js index 449defc1..8bdfa309 100644 --- a/src/js/game/systems/belt_reader.js +++ b/src/js/game/systems/belt_reader.js @@ -52,7 +52,9 @@ export class BeltReaderSystem extends GameSystemWithFilter { pinsComp.slots[1].value = readerComp.lastItem; } else { pinsComp.slots[0].value = BOOL_FALSE_SINGLETON; - pinsComp.slots[1].value = null; + if(entity.components.ItemProcessor.ongoingCharges.length < 2) { + pinsComp.slots[1].value = null; + } } } }